數據庫測試是指對數據庫系統進行的各種測試活動,以確保數據庫系統的正確性、穩定性和性能。數據庫測試的目的是發現和解決數據庫系統中的問題,包括數據完整性、數據一致性、數據安全性、性能優化等方面的問題。
數據庫測試可以包括以下方面的測試:
數據完整性測試:檢查數據庫中的數據是否符合預期的規則和約束,包括主鍵、外鍵、唯一性約束等。
數據一致性測試:驗證數據庫中的數據在不同表之間以及同一表的不同記錄之間的關聯和一致性。
數據安全性測試:測試數據庫的訪問控制和權限管理,確保只有授權的用戶能夠訪問和修改數據庫中的數據。
性能測試:測試數據庫的性能指標,包括響應時間、并發性能、吞吐量等,以評估數據庫的性能是否滿足需求。
容災備份恢復測試:測試數據庫的容災備份和恢復機制,確保數據庫在故障或災難情況下能夠及時恢復并保持數據的完整性。
數據遷移測試:測試數據庫的數據遷移過程,包括數據導入導出、數據轉換和格式轉換等,以確保遷移過程中數據的準確性和完整性。
數據庫測試通常會使用一些工具和技術,如SQL查詢語句、自動化測試工具、性能測試工具等。通過數據庫測試,可以發現和解決數據庫系統中的問題,提高數據庫系統的質量和可靠性。